House demolition services involve the careful dismantling and removal of entire residential structures. This process typically includes tearing down walls, foundations, roofing, and other building components, followed by the proper disposal or recycling of debris. Professional contractors use spec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the demolition is completed efficiently and safely, with attention to minimizing disruption to surrounding properties. Homeowners seeking this service often work with experienced local contractors who can handle all aspects of the project from start to finish.
Demolition services are essential for addressing a variety of property-related problems. For example, a home may need to be demolished due to severe structural damage, extensive fire or water damage, or the presence of hazardous materials like asbestos. Sometimes, older or dilapidated houses are beyond repair and require removal to make way for new construction or renovations. These services also help clear the way for property development, such as building a new home or expanding an existing one, making demolition a practical solution for homeowners wanting to update or repurpose their property.

The overview below groups typical House Demolition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Endicott, NY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Demolitions - Typical costs for small-scale house demolition projects in Endicott range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s, such as removing a single wall or small extension, fall within this range. Larger or more complex projects may exceed this estimate.
Partial House Demolition - Costs for partial demolitions, like removing a kitchen or garage, generally range from $1,000 to $3,500. Most projects of this type are priced within this band, with fewer reaching into higher tiers for extensive work.
Full House Demolition - Complete home demolitions in the area typically cost between $10,000 and $30,000. These projects often involve significant planning and site preparation, which can influence the final price.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ate demolitions, such as multi-story structures or buildings with hazardous materials, can exceed $50,000. Such projects are less common and usually involve additional safety and environmental considerations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ing service providers for house demolition in Endicott, NY,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about how many demolitions the contractor has completed that resemble the scope and complexity of the job at hand. An experienced contractor will have a clear understanding of the necessary steps, potential challenges, and safety considerations specific to demolishing residential structures. This background can help ensure the project proceeds smoothly and reduces the likelihood of unexpected issues.
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ating local contractors.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be removed, and any specific procedures or considerations involved in the demolition process.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. It’s also beneficial to verify that the contractor’s communication style aligns with the homeowner’s preferences, ensuring questions can be easily addressed and updates provided as needed.
Reputable references and good communication are key indicators of a dependable service provider.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references from previous clients who had similar projects completed. Speaking with past customers can offer insights into the contractor’s reliability, professionalism, and quality of work. Additionally, effective communication-such as prompt responses and clarity-helps establish a positive working relationship and ensures that expectations are met. What types of structures can local contractors demolish? Local contractors can handle the demolition of various structures, including residential homes, garages, sheds, and small commercial buildings in Endicott, NY and nearby areas.
Are there specific permits required for house demolition in Endicott? Permitting requirements depend on local regulations, and local service providers can assist with understanding and obtaining necessary permits for demolition projects.
What methods do local contractors use for house demolition? Contractors typically employ methods such as mechanical demolition with excavators, interior stripping, or selective dismantling, depending on the project's scope and structure type.
How do local service providers handle debris removal after demolition? Demolition contractors usually include debris removal as part of their services, ensuring the site is cleared of debris and prepared for subsequent use or construction.
What should be considered before hiring a house demolition contractor? It's important to verify the contractor's experience with similar projects, understand their process, and ensure they follow safety and environmental guidelines relevant to Endicott, NY area requirements.
